Beijing, China: On Wednesday, the Chinese Foreign Ministry extended warm congratulations to Prime Minister Narendra Modi for securing a significant victory in the recent elections. This congratulatory message was accompanied by a declaration of China's readiness to engage in collaborative efforts with India to further enhance the development of healthy and stable bilateral relations. Mao Ning, the spokeswoman for China's Foreign Ministry, delivered this statement during a routine press conference, highlighting the significance of bilateral ties between the two nations.
In addition to congratulating Prime Minister Modi, Mao Ning emphasized China's commitment to working closely with India. This cooperation is envisioned to serve the fundamental interests of both countries and their respective populations. Mao underscored the importance of maintaining a comprehensive view of the relationship between China and India, focusing on long-term objectives and overarching strategic considerations.
